Использование записей Wild Card в Access 2010

Использование записей Wild Card в Access 2010
Использование записей Wild Card в Access 2010

Видео: Использование записей Wild Card в Access 2010

Видео: Использование записей Wild Card в Access 2010
Видео: ИИ, машинное обучение, НЕЙРОСЕТИ, Куда все идет? - YouTube 2024, Май
Anonim

Выполнение сложных операций и применение условий в таблицах в Access не так просто, как в Excel. Некоторые пользователи все еще путают его с Excel, который является синонимом для умаления возможностей доступа.

Примечание редактора: Эта гостевая статья была написана Клуб Office 2010, форум, управляемый экспертами Office 2010, где каждый может задавать вопросы и участвовать в дискуссиях.

Тем не менее, доступ обеспечивает основные функции системы управления реляционными базами данных. СУРБД не являются достаточными, и только продвинутые пользователи могут манипулировать структурой базы данных для применения различных условий, в то время как быстрый приток динамических веб-приложений на основе РСУБД и других утилит также остро нуждается в понимании основ реляционных баз данных.

На данный момент SQL занимает первое место в обработке структуры базы данных для вытаскивания определенных данных из таблиц, но новичкам базы данных необходимо изучить синтаксис языка и его правильное использование. С другой стороны, интерфейс GUI для взвешивания с доступом, предоставляет записи Wild Card в качестве замены команды SQL WHERE для легкого извлечения конкретных данных из таблиц и запросов базы данных.

Это сообщение продемонстрирует простое использование записей Wild Card. Мы начнем с применения условий Wild Card в существующей базе данных. Для иллюстрации мы создали небольшую базу данных управления магазином, содержащую несколько таблиц; Клиент, новые продукты, продажи, номера телефонов и персонал. Чтобы вытащить данные через подстановочные знаки, перейдите на вкладку «Создание» и нажмите «Дизайн запросов».

Появится диалоговое окно Show Table, позволяющее добавлять таблицы. Теперь начните добавлять нужные таблицы в окно Query Design.
Появится диалоговое окно Show Table, позволяющее добавлять таблицы. Теперь начните добавлять нужные таблицы в окно Query Design.
После добавления начните перетаскивание требуемой таблицы в поля Query Design.
После добавления начните перетаскивание требуемой таблицы в поля Query Design.
Теперь мы заинтересованы в том, чтобы вытащить все релевантные данные, находящиеся в таблицах базы данных, с названием продукта «Pepsi». Для этого мы просто напишем «Подстановочный знак», например «Like / Not Like» в поле «Имя продукта», как это;
Теперь мы заинтересованы в том, чтобы вытащить все релевантные данные, находящиеся в таблицах базы данных, с названием продукта «Pepsi». Для этого мы просто напишем «Подстановочный знак», например «Like / Not Like» в поле «Имя продукта», как это;

Like “Pepsi”

При выполнении запроса он отобразит всю соответствующую информацию, включенную в поля Query Design, от имени клиента, имени клиента до имени сотрудника и т. Д.

Image
Image
Image
Image

Давайте посмотрим на другой пример. Предположим, нам нужно узнать, что все клиенты, имеющие имена, начинаются с «G». Для применения этого условия мы будем писать как условие под названием Customer as;

Like “G*”

Это условие заставит Access вытащить все значения полей, которые соответствуют указанному условию (алфавит, числовое значение и т. Д.) Перед знаком звездочки.

При запуске запроса он отобразит все соответствующие данные клиентов, имена которых начинаются с «G».
При запуске запроса он отобразит все соответствующие данные клиентов, имена которых начинаются с «G».
Для исключения определенного значения записи / данных из запроса. Условие «Не нравится» пригодится. Он исключает указанное значение данных из записей и отображает только оставшиеся записи.
Для исключения определенного значения записи / данных из запроса. Условие «Не нравится» пригодится. Он исключает указанное значение данных из записей и отображает только оставшиеся записи.
Он покажет результаты, исключая все записи, в которых имя сотрудника начинается с «L».
Он покажет результаты, исключая все записи, в которых имя сотрудника начинается с «L».
Мы затронули лишь несколько примеров записей Wild Card для извлечения конкретных данных из записей. Тем не менее, есть неисчислимые способы извлечения определенных записей. Попробуйте эти примеры в своей базе данных, чтобы изучить некоторые другие параметры подстановочных записей.
Мы затронули лишь несколько примеров записей Wild Card для извлечения конкретных данных из записей. Тем не менее, есть неисчислимые способы извлечения определенных записей. Попробуйте эти примеры в своей базе данных, чтобы изучить некоторые другие параметры подстановочных записей.

Как "E #" Это приведет к возврату определенных данных из выбранной таблицы, имеющей только два символа. первый - это E, а # означает, что символ является числом.

Как "G?" он вернет два символа, если их найти в определенной таблице, начиная с символа «G».

Как "* 16" Это вернет данные, заканчивающиеся на 16 в конкретной таблице.

Вы также можете попробовать все вышеупомянутые способы с помощью Не как состояние тоже. Эта функциональность завершает бесконечные мощные способы получения желаемых данных из базы данных. Мы применили эти условия в базе данных малого масштаба, но его реальное использование можно наблюдать, когда вы имеете дело с огромной базой данных, имеющей сотни связанных таблиц.

Сравнение процедуры извлечения данных из таблиц с SQL на основе CLI заключает, что в Access гораздо проще. Причина в том, что CLI (интерфейс командной строки) привносит монотонность, которая отталкивает новичков, чтобы получить от нее свои руки. С другой стороны, простой графический интерфейс Access 2010 позволяет пользователю начать создание базы данных без необходимости лабиринта командных элементов управления и сильного синтаксиса.

Рекомендуемые: